Jan Ravnik is moving from the stadium to the ballroom. Taylor Swift‘s former Eras Tour dancer is making his debut on Dancing With the Stars, and he’s keeping his experiences close to his heart.
When asked by E! News about what he learned from the “Lover” singer, he said, “Just to be an icon and be true to yourself. She’s amazing.” The dancer, who had appeared in all stops of Taylor’s monumental Eras tour, also reacted to the news of her getting engaged to Travis Kelce. He told the outlet he’s “happy” for her like the rest of the world. “She deserves the best.”

His partner, Jennifer Affleck of The Secret Lives of Mormon Wives fame, also reacted to the news. “I found out who my partner was on the same day that she got engaged. I was like, ‘What is going on right now?’ ” she said. “Like, yeah, it’s a dream come true.”
The professional dancer has won competitions all over the globe and has danced for artists like Paula Abdul, Bruno Mars, and Lewis Capaldi. Before he embarked on the Eras tour, he also danced for Mariah Carey during her Christmas tour.
At the end of the Eras tour in December 2024, Ravnik expressed his utmost gratitude for his experience. “I never imagined I’d be performing in front of sold out stadiums across the globe. Night after night, I got to share the stage with the most dedicated, creative, and passionate people. 🤍 From my fellow dancers who inspired me to be better every day, to the band and bgv, the crew, and everyone behind the scenes who made the magic happen,” he wrote on Instagram. “A special thank you to @nopenother for her visionary choreography and guidance that pushed me to grow as an artist. And of course, thank you to Taylor for setting a bar so high it made every one of us rise to the challenge.”
